A Merry Christmas In South Branch Park

Slow Down Pardner & Enjoy This FREE, Fun-Filled Christmas Hoedown In Sykesville

A Merry Christmas In South Branch Park” brings family fun and excitement to the town of Sykesville on Saturday, December 6. “A Merry Christmas In South Branch Park” is a FREE Christmas hoedown located at the recently renovated South Branch Park in Sykesville, MD for everyone to enjoy from 12:00 to 4:00pm. The event features two performances of the 20-minute puppet musical Christmas on Red Rock Ridge--a musical that serves up plenty of country flavor with a Christmas message for all ages.

To stir up the Christmas Spirit in everyone FREE pony rides, a petting zoo, moon bounce, games, face painting, Christmas Caroling, hot chocolate, hot dogs, Christmas treats and gift card drawings to Baldwin’s, Beck’s, Grilled cheese & Company and Toys R Us and MORE will be a part of the festivities. “A Merry Christmas In South Branch Park” provides everyone an opportunity to slow down and saddle up with their neighbors for a fun-filled day and to mosey on over to the many fine, local businesses in downtown Sykesville. While at the park children will want to experience and enjoy the new playground that features a railroad theme. The Town of Sykesville will provide additional activities for children from 2:00 to 5:00pm at the Town House located on Main Street.

This is Friendship Baptist Church’s second Christmas event and fourth LoveLoud event that supports the Town of Sykesville and surrounding communities. ”Through our LoveLoud initiative Friendship Church is focused on blessing the community by building partnerships with local businesses, government agencies and community members. The objective of LoveLoud is to give back and to serve, in tangible ways, the people who make this community such a wonderful are to work, live and raise a family.” The other  events to date include Countdown to Easter at Cooper Park--featuring a classic car show--in April and Corn Hole Chaos--Corn Hole Tournament in Cooper Park this past October. In addition to the events at Cooper Park, the church also replaced the roof of one of the parks pavilions and installed more than 52 yards of safety mulch in the two playgrounds at the park. Friendship Baptist Church also provided free Chik-Fil-A lunches to the 500 teachers and support staff at the five Eldersburg area elementary schools during February to express their appreciation for the hard work and dedication that the schools staff demonstrate to the children that live in our community.
